Ruby on Rails Engineer

Ruby on Rails Engineer

Posted 1 week ago by eNcloud Services LLC

Negotiable
Undetermined
Remote
Remote

Summary: This Ruby on Rails Software Engineer position focuses on designing, implementing, and testing code to enhance various company solutions for consumer and call center users. The role involves building new applications for both internal and external users, with a requirement for experience in JavaScript. The position is remote and classified as C2H (Contract to Hire).

Key Responsibilities:

  • Design, implement, and test code for company solutions.
  • Build new applications for internal and external users.
  • Collaborate with project managers and stakeholders to ensure project delivery.
  • Engage in all stages of the development life cycle, including analysis, implementation, integration, testing, debugging, and support.
  • Assume leadership for products, design patterns, and test coverage.
  • Work with business or technical SMEs to propose technical solutions.
  • Adapt to new technologies and ensure full test coverage using modern methods.

Key Skills:

  • Bachelor's Degree in Computer Science or equivalent experience.
  • Full stack web development experience.
  • Full MVC development experience with Ruby on Rails.
  • Experience with JavaScript/React.
  • Proficient in using Git in a team environment.
  • Experience with Docker and Amazon Web Services.
  • Strong SQL skills with MySQL or PostgreSQL.
  • Experience with TDD or commitment to full test coverage.
  • Ability to work collaboratively and empathize with stakeholders.

Salary (Rate): undetermined

City: undetermined

Country: undetermined

Working Arrangements: remote

IR35 Status: undetermined

Seniority Level: undetermined

Industry: IT

Detailed Description From Employer:

Title: Ruby on Rails
Location: Remote
Position: C2H
Tax Terms: 1099

Summary
This Ruby on Rails Software Engineer position will be responsible for designing, implementing, and testing of code to enhance and cultivate several of the company solutions for consumer and call center users. Responsibilities include building new applications for internal and users. Experience with Javascript is required.

Requirements
Bachelor s Degree in Computer Science or equivalent job experience
Experienced developer in full stack web development, able to build complete data-backed products
Full MVC (model-view-controller) development experience with Ruby on Rails
Experience with JavaScript/React
Experience using Git productively in a team environment
Experience with Docker
Experience with Amazon Web Services
Ability to sit with business or technical SMEs to listen, learn and propose technical solutions to business problems
Experience using and adapting to new technologies
Take and understand business requirements and goals
Work collaboratively with project managers and stakeholders to make sure that all aspects of the project are delivered as planned
Involved at all stages of the development life cycle: initial analysis, implementation, integration, testing, debugging, and support
Willing to assume leadership for products, design patterns, test coverage, line of business, or other areas of focus
Experience with TDD (test driven development) or at least commitment to full test coverage using modern test methods
Empathy for consumers, teammates, business owners, and other stakeholders
Love working as part of a team and continuously strive for self-improvement

Preferred Qualifications
Experience with Ruby on Rails
Experience with JavaScript/React
Strong SQL skills with MySQL or PostgreSQL